Opportunity Lost: Better Energy Codes for Affordable Housing and a Cleaner Environment

This presents the results of a major Alliance to Save Energy study that conducted a detailed analysis of the costs and benefits of adopting the International Code Council's Model Energy Code (MEC), 1993 version, in 31 states whose codes are less stringent. Opportunity Lost shows that modern building energy codes save consumers money and energy, while reducing air pollution.
